Definitions of bandura word
- noun bandura a Ukrainian stringed instrument, resembling a lute 3
- noun bandura a Ukrainian stringed instrument of the lute family. 1
- noun bandura A Ukrainian stringed instrument resembling a large asymmetrical lute with many strings, held vertically and plucked like a zither. 1
- noun bandura A Ukrainian plucked stringed instrument with a tear-shaped body, like an asymmetrical lute or a vertical zither, played with both hands while held upright on the lap. 0
